RAMIREZ, Víctor Hugo; MEJIA, Alexandra; MARIN, Elsa Viviana  e  ARANGO, Rafael. Evaluación de modelos para calcular la evapotranspiración de referencia en la zona cafetera de Colombia. Agron. colomb. [online]. 2011, vol.29, n.1, pp.107-114. ISSN 0120-9965.

The reference evapotranspiration (ETo) is an important variable for hydrological studies, crop water requirements estimations, climatic zonification and water resources management. The FAO recommends the Penman-Monteith (P-M) and/or the Hargreaves models as the worldwide useful for the ETo calculation. The objective of this work was to test the performance of these models in one place of the Colombian Coffee Belt, and identify limitations and proposes modifications. The ETo calculation were compared with daily lysimeter measurements. The principal disadvantages of the P-M model were: the lack of calibrated coefficient for the long wave radiation estimation (Rnl) which affected seriously the net radiation estimation and finally the ETo, highly sensitivity at the wind speed changes, that make it inappropriate for locations without this data. The Hargreaves model, as FAO proposed, overestimate the ETo, which made necessary a modification. The ETo estimation for this location was most sensible to atmospheric vapour and air temperature than the available energy in the atmosphere (Rn-G).
